This print showcases the exquisite tile artwork titled "Herod's Banquet and Salome's Dance" from The Silver Altar of Saint John's Treasure. Created by renowned craftsmen Antonio di Salvi and Francesco di Giovanni, this masterpiece is housed in the Museo dell'Opera del Duomo in Florence, Italy. The intricate details of this 14th to 15th-century tile depict a significant biblical scene featuring King Herod's lavish banquet and the infamous dance performed by Salome. The craftsmanship displayed here is truly remarkable, with each delicate stroke capturing the essence of this momentous event. The head of Saint John the Baptist takes center stage in this detail, emphasizing his pivotal role in the story. The goldsmith artistry adds an element of opulence to the scene, reflecting both religious devotion and artistic excellence.
